So, how can you becomeinvolved with the Rotary Foundation?
How can your club become involved with the Rotary Foundation?
First, become a Sustainer.
Contribute $100 per year to the Annual Programs Fund.
Clubs– what can you do to help encourage giving?
First, make it easy for your Members to give –
One simple idea: Bill Sustainer
contributions quarterly with your
dues!
Next, honor those who do give!
Recognize sustainers with Badge stickers…..list them in your directory and in the database
Hold Formal presentations of new Paul Harris Fellows
Apply for club awards for Sustainer levels presented at DC
Club Presidents – what’s your role?• Lead by example – be a sustainer and a
Paul Harris Fellow, and wear your pin!
• Appoint a club Foundation chair, and make sure you list them on the club Database and with RI.
• Make sure your club sends contributions in regularly throughout the Rotary year.
• If you have questions about your Club’s giving report, contact the Rotary Foundation or Lee Beam, Annual Giving Chair
Then, Involve your Club in Foundation Programs!
• Seek out International Matching Grant Projects
• Apply for a Community Project Grant
• Participate in the Polio Plus fundraising effort, and educate your community about Polio Eradication
• Sponsor GSE Team Leaders or Members
• Nominate an Ambassadorial Scholar
